当浏览器或操作系统提示 SSL 证书不受信任时,我们应该采取何种措施来解决这个问题呢?首先,我们需要理解 SSL 证书的作用和原理。SSL(Secure Sockets Layer)是一种用于加密通信的技术协议,它通过在客户端和服务器之间建立安全连接,保护数据的传输过程。而 SSL 证书则是用于验证服务器身份的一种加密数字证书。

  当浏览器或操作系统提示 SSL 证书不受信任时,意味着当前访问的网站的 SSL 证书无法通过信任链验证。这可能是因为证书过期、证书与网站域名不匹配、证书签发机构不受浏览器或操作系统信任等原因导致的。

  解决这一问题的方法有多种。首先,我们可以尝试将系统时钟调整为准确的时间和日期。因为证书中包含有效期限信息,如果系统的时间与证书有效期不匹配,就会提示 SSL 证书不受信任。通过时间同步服务或手动调整时间,可以解决这个问题。

  其次,我们可以尝试更换浏览器。有时候,某些浏览器会对某些证书或证书签发机构存在偏好,导致无法正确验证某些网站的 SSL 证书。因此,尝试使用其他浏览器来访问该网站可能会解决这个问题。

  另外,我们可以手动添加证书信任。当我们相信网站的身份和证书的可靠性时,可以手动将该证书添加到浏览器或操作系统的信任列表中。具体操作步骤可能会因浏览器和操作系统的不同而有所差异,但通常可以在浏览器的设置或安全选项中找到相关选项。

  此外,我们还可以尝试清除浏览器缓存和历史记录。有时候,浏览器缓存中的错误信息或过期证书可能导致 SSL 证书不受信任的提示。通过清除浏览器缓存和历史记录,可以清除这些临时文件和信息,从而重新验证 SSL 证书。

  最后,如果我们是网站的管理员,可以考虑购买经过信任的SSL 证书可以确保我们的网站的安全性和可信度,从而避免 SSL 证书不受信任的问题。常见的经过信任的证书颁发机构包括 Symantec、Comodo、GoDaddy 等。

  综上所述,当浏览器或操作系统提示 SSL 证书不受信任时,我们可以通过调整系统时钟、更换浏览器、手动添加证书信任、清除浏览器缓存和历史记录等方法来解决这一问题。同时,网站管理员可以考虑购买经过信任的 SSL 证书,以确保网站的安全性和可信度。